10625 - Sr. Enterprise Infra Architect – Infrastructure and Network

PURPOSE:Provides expert technical leadership while exhibiting a high degree of competency and understanding of the core infrastructure, network, storage, DB technologies and Telematics and Connected Car Services applications for Hyundai and KIA N.A. environment. Defines and maintains infrastructure architecture principles, policies and standards. Documents and develops knowledge of the company's existing IT architecture/infrastructure, technologies and security portfolio. Acts as an advocate for ensuring infrastructure and security standards align with the overall enterprise architecture principles and policies. Serves as the infrastructure architect in the analysis, design and planning phases of IT projects. Develops and implements methods to measure and report infrastructure performance, reliability and availability as it relates to Key Performance Indexes.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
  • Document and develop existing infrastructure architecture and technology portfolio
  • Develop and manage infrastructure plan to meet the company's goals
  • Facilitate the initiation of key strategic infrastructure initiatives and recommend modifications as appropriate
  • Hands-on related to network, and security installations, configurations, and setup.
  • Translate vendor specifications into system designs while also incorporating business requirements
  • Collaborate with end users and senior management to define business requirements and gain consensus for infrastructure strategies
  • Apply technical knowledge to LAN, SAN/storage architectures, Unix/AIX/Linux/Solaris Server, call routing, wireless/wireline carrier implementations, Virtualization and Security for IT Technology initiatives
  • Manage infrastructure projects to deliver on-time, on-budget and according to client specification
  • Provide architectural consulting expertise, direction and assistance to IT management and staff
  • Manage and participate in architectural review board process
  • Review and evaluate potential impact of system modifications or enhancements
  • Maintain expertise in the area of architecture, security, industry trends, strategies, and products to ensure effective and efficient use of assets
  • CBU specific technologies – develop understanding of core industry concepts and business processes, maintain working knowledge of CBU specific technologies
  • Assist in determining security requirements by evaluating business strategies and requirements, researching information security standards, studying proposed architecture/platform, identifying integration issues, and preparing cost estimates
  • Maintain in-depth knowledge of connected car infrastructure and security landscape to address complex incidents and problems and to provide a stable and reliable infrastructure.
  • Conduct research on emerging technologies in support of infrastructure/security development efforts and incorporate the adopted technologies into standards
  • Recommend technologies which will increase performance, reliability, security, cost effectiveness, and infrastructure flexibility utilizing organization standards
  • Drives development and enhancement of vendor technologies, strategies and roadmaps
  • Identify process improvement, prepare policy and procedure documentation
  • Perform post-construction review and validation of built solution to ensure it meets architectural standards

REQUIREMENTS:
  • BS / BA degree in business, information systems or related field preferred, or equivalent experience.
  • 10+ years infrastructure/capacity planning, data center planning, and infrastructure support roles
  • Technical knowledge of backup solutions, DNS servers, Windows Server, Networking (Cisco), VOIP, Citrix, IIS, Exchange, Active Directory, SQL Server, Oracle Database, NoSQL, Virtualization, Containerization, and Disaster Recovery a plus
  • Strong technical knowledge of SAN/storage architectures (including flash storage), Unix/AIX/Linux/Solaris Server, and security architecture and tools
  • Deep understanding of network concepts such as data center switching, LAN, WAN, network architecture, and common firewall platforms
  • Have experience with CCPA/CPRA, GPDR, and any other state security requirements
  • Have deep understanding on monitoring technology and Security information and event management (SIEM).
  • Extensive knowledge of networking technologies and protocols including TCP/IP, QoS, IPT, VoIP, IOS; Routing and Switching; Routing protocols such as OSPF and BGP; WAN Optimization technologies
  • Ability to work with a wide array of technical and managerial personnel to solve complex problems
  • Demonstrated success in the areas of team leadership, management and mentorship
  • Ability to understand customer perspective/feedback and advocate on behalf of customers
  • TOGAF certification preferred, other architecture certifications a plus
  • ITIL v3 certification preferred
  • Cloud certification preferred (AWS, Google Cloud Platform, Azure)
  • Big data and data analytics experience preferred (including AI, ML, and NLP)
  • Information security/assurance certifications are a plus.
  • Five+ years developing infrastructure plans and projects for complex organizations including Data Center moves, SAN and Server refreshes, and infrastructure rationalization
  • Is self-organizing and capable of autonomous execution
  • Proven project planning and management experience
  • Able to effectively interact with cross functional senior technical and executive resources
  • Qualified candidates will possess strong communication skills resulting in the ability to produce clear, concise, and consumable verbal and written communications and diagrams
